The Ravens and a Frog\xa0


Two big ravens were tired of the cold weather in Canada, so they decided to fly south for the winter.\xa0A frog was sitting next to them, overheard their conversation, and decided he wanted to go as well. The ravens squawked and laughed at the frog and said, \u201cyou\u2019re just a frog- you can\u2019t fly, and you certainly can\u2019t jump there!\u201d The frog was determined that he was going to leave, knowing that he didn\u2019t want to stay in the cold either.\xa0So he thought and thought and thought.


\u201cI got an idea!\u201d the frog croaked. The frog hopped around until he found a long stick. He approached the ravens once again and said, \u201cYou two hold this stick in your claws, and I\u2019ll hold on to the middle.\u201d


The ravens squawked and laughed again and said, \u201cWith what?\u201d. \u201cYour little hands could never hold on to a stick!\u201d


Being so proud of his idea, the frog puffed out his chest and croaked, \u201cWith my mouth.\u201d


The ravens flapped their wings as they looked at each other.\xa0Then they put the stick in their claws.\xa0Immediately, the frog clamped on with his mouth, and they began to fly south successfully.


Everything was going supremely, and they were all very proud of themselves.\xa0A day or two later, a crowd of people walking on a cement sidewalk looked up and saw the two ravens flying about 200 feet overhead, holding a stick with a frog holding on in the middle with his mouth. Someone in the crowd exclaimed, \u201cWhat a brilliant idea- I wonder who thought of that?\u201d


The frog could not contain himself any longer and proudly croaked, \u201cI did!\u201d
